Who we are

For the past century, Children’s Health Foundation of Vancouver Island has supported the health care journeys of Island families. We do that by reducing barriers families face when accessing health care – both in terms of cost and distance.

Our Homes Away From Home, Jeneece Place in Victoria and Q̓ᵂalayu House in Campbell River, are welcoming, comfortable, affordable places for families to stay near the hospital while their child receives care.

Our Bear Essentials program directly supports families to cover costs of their child’s health care needs, from specialized equipment to health-related travel.

Meet our partner, Globalfaces Direct

Children’s Health Foundation of Vancouver Island partners with Globalfaces Direct, one of North America’s largest face-to-face fundraising services. The representatives received comprehensive training, allowing them to speak on our behalf about our work and our programs.

As part of the sign-up process, fundraisers will call the call centre to process donations. You can verify the canvasser at your door by:

  • Official photo ID badge
  • Foundation-branded clothing
  • Call 1-778-817-0324

Canvassers are not authorized to

  • Ask for or accept cash.
  • Knock on your door after 9 pm.
  • Pressure you to donate.

Our canvassers wear branded CHFVI vests, carry official IDs, and use secure electronic devices to process donations. If you have any doubts, you can call at 1-778-817-0324 to verify their identity.

  1. Secure sign-up – Your information will be entered into a secure system via tablet.
  2. Verification call – A call center agent will confirm your details on a secure recorded line and process your first donation.
  3. Confirmation: You’ll receive a confirmation email from CHFVI within 24 hours detailing your donation. Shortly after, you’ll also receive a welcome letter from our CEO.
  4. Stay Connected: We’ll keep you updated on the impact of your generosity through our reports and regular email updates, sharing inspiring stories and the latest news from CHFVI.
